Planning a new driveway involves more than simply choosing a surface colour or style. Several important factors can influence the appearance and durability of the finished driveway.
Good planning can help homeowners create a driveway that remains practical and reliable for years. A well-installed driveway should provide safe parking, improve access and create a neat appearance at the front of the property.
Selecting a Suitable Driveway Material
There is no single driveway material that suits every home. The amount of traffic, drainage needs and style of the property should all be considered before making a decision.
Many people select resin because of its tidy and decorative appearance. Block paving remains popular because of its flexible design options. Tarmac is commonly used for larger driveways and regular vehicle use.
Making the Driveway Practical
The layout of the driveway should allow enough room for parking and safe access. The available space should be used carefully to improve vehicle movement and parking.
Pathways, gates and front door access should also be considered during the planning stage. The finished design should remain practical for everyday use.
Managing Surface Water Properly
Drainage is one of the most important parts of driveway installation. Poor water run-off may result in standing water and increased surface wear.
A correctly designed driveway should manage rainwater effectively. This is particularly important during periods of heavy rainfall.
The Importance of Groundwork
Reliable groundwork forms the foundation of a durable driveway. Careful preparation beneath the driveway can help improve long-term performance.
Without proper groundwork, problems such as sinking, cracking and movement may develop later. A properly prepared base can help the driveway remain level and reliable.
Finishing Details and Appearance
Small finishing details can make a major difference to the final appearance. Borders may also help define the driveway area more clearly.
Choosing colours and finishes that suit the property can also help create a more balanced look. A carefully planned design can improve kerb appeal while still remaining practical for daily use.
